自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(43)
  • 收藏
  • 关注

转载 【iOS】FMDB/SQLCipher数据库加解密,迁移

2016-04-19更新:本文代码可能有些问题,请移步http://zhengbomo.github.io/2016-04-18/sqlcipher-start/查看  sqlite应用几乎在所有的App都能看到,虽然我们的数据存储在沙盒里面,一般情况下无法拿到,但是iOS管理软件(如:iFunBox)可以读取到应用程序沙盒里面的文件,为了提高数据的安全性,我们需要考虑对数据库进行加...

2015-07-31 21:59:00 96

转载 ZOJ3516 (图的遍历)

Tree of ThreeTime Limit:2 Seconds Memory Limit:65536 KBNow we have a tree and some queries to deal with. Every node in the tree has a value on it. For one nodeA, we want to know the lar...

2015-07-29 09:44:00 75

转载 期末考试(优先队列)

期末考试时间限制:1000 ms | 内存限制:65535 KB 难度:2描述马上就要考试了,小T有许多作业要做,而且每个老师都给出来了作业要交的期限,如果在规定的期限内没交作业就会扣期末成绩的分数,假设完成每门功课需要一天的时间,你能帮助小T扣除的分数最小吗?输入输入n,表示n门功课(n<2000),接下来n行,每行两个数a,b,分...

2015-07-29 08:45:00 55

转载 poj 2253 dijstra变形

dijstra算法的变形,定义:dist[i]为源点到点i的若干路径上的边的最大值的最小值,然后会发现可以用和dijstra一样的贪心方法,当前dist最小的以后都不会再被更新。 1 #include <iostream> 2 #include <cstring> 3 #include <cstdio> 4 #include <cmat...

2015-07-28 09:48:00 47

转载 减少生成的dll数量

  在开篇之前我想鄙视我自己一下,这个东西根本不需要去写,本来已经有东西去实现了,正如我组长说我的,看的开源项目太少了。其实这个东西完全可以用ILMerge来解决。  然后再说说前言,开发东西久了,总会积累到一定量的Helper或Util,于是都放到一个项目里面一起编一个dll,用的时候就方便,可是问题来了,像SQLite这种Helper需要带上它的dll,再多封装几个类,附带的dll就更多了...

2015-07-27 08:57:00 37

转载 【原创】Kafka console consumer源代码分析(一)

上一篇中分析了Scala版的console producer代码,这篇文章为读者带来一篇console consumer工作原理分析的随笔。其实不论是哪个consumer,大部分的工作原理都是类似的。本文利用console consumer作为切入点,既容易理解又不失一般性。本文使用的Kafka环境是0.8.2.1版本,这也是当前最新的版本。(注:Kafka 0.9版本据说会用Java重...

2015-07-26 11:50:00 62

转载 Xamarin Android 绑定jar库同时将so库打包进去

Xamarin Android 绑定jar库同时将so库打包进去 原文:Xamarin Android 绑定jar库同时将so库打包进去1、在创建的Bindings Library项目中,新建Assets目录;2、Assets目录下再分别创建armeabi,armeabi-v7a,x86三个目录;3、将so文件分布copy到三个目录,如...

2015-07-25 09:47:00 87

转载 Study Plan - The Fifty-Six Day

Today I have finished the development of free-WiFi sdk, it is a trouble work. The principle of the sdk is use the Apple's private api to scan the list of WiFi that we can find it in System Seting ...

2015-07-22 21:32:00 57

转载 双端队列

1 #include<bits/stdc++.h> 2 using namespace std; 3 const int M = 1e6 + 10 , inf = 0x3f3f3f3f ; 4 int s ; 5 int n , k ; 6 int a[M] ; 7 int b[M] , tot ; 8 void solve () {...

2015-07-22 13:24:00 61

转载 最近需要完成的工作

了解刘部长文档的变量名命名规则   刘部长的文档当中,变量名由类型,输入输出方向,系统号,序号等4个部分组成,例如 查文档可知,该变量对应配电板的启动按钮PB611,由1号数字量扩展输入模块的通道1输入。 要注意的是,刘部长所给的文档当中,变量名区分大小写,变量名前两个字母一样,大小写不一样是两个不同的变量,假如有两个变量xS001和XS001,这两个xS和XS表示...

2015-07-21 20:22:00 104

转载 vmware 网络连接

解决VMware nat service等服务不能启动 虚拟机如何设置网络连接来上网? 转载于:https://www.cnblogs.com/zhujiabin/p/4662032.html

2015-07-20 17:22:00 38

转载 Http协议之Request和Response

GET / HTTP/1.1表示向服务器用GET方式请求首页,使用HTTP/1.1协议Cache-Control作用: 用来指定Response-Request遵循的缓存机制。各个指令含义如下Cache-Control:Public 可以被任何缓存所缓存()Cache-Control:Private 内容只缓存到私有缓存中Cache-Control:no-cache 所有内容都不...

2015-07-20 16:30:00 43

转载 SAAS是否能实现人在家工作的梦想?

在过去的十年,在人们的工作环境的巨大变化已经发生,越来越多的人选择在家工作。高租金的办公室,络,快速宽带的广泛应用。这些因素都使得远程办公成为了人们工作中密不可分的一种方式。使用普通手机和办公操作系统登陆中心控制server或将资料复制到笔记本电脑中,都能够实如今家办公。以往的时候,在家工作是一件奢侈的事情,让我们感谢SAAS吧,它实现了每一个人的远程办公梦。 ...

2015-07-20 13:27:00 64

转载 禁止nslog输出(release) 上线

plist文件加入如下代码#ifndef__OPTIMIZE__#defineNSLog(...)NSLog(__VA_ARGS__)#else#defineNSLog(...){}#endif转载于:https://www.cnblogs.com/dqbs/p/4656153.html...

2015-07-18 07:08:00 71

转载 mysql之触发器

触发器 MySQL语句在需要时被执行,存储过程也是如此。但是,如果你想要某条语句(或某些语句)在事件发生时自动执行,怎么办呢?例如:每当增加一个顾客到某个数据库表时,都检查其电话号码格式是否正确,州的缩写是否为大写;每当订购一个产品时,都从库存数量中减去订购的数量;无论何时删除一行,都在某个存档表中保留一个副本。 所有这些例子的共同之处是它们都需要在某个表发生更改时自动处理...

2015-07-18 00:22:00 52

转载 iOS笔记058 - IOS之多线程

IOS开发中多线程主线程一个iOS程序运行后,默认会开启1条线程,称为“主线程”或“UI线程”作用显示和刷新界面处理UI事件(点击、滚动、拖拽等)注意事项耗时操作不能放在主线程中没,比如资源记载,文件下载,等比较耗时间的任务,不然会卡死界面可以将耗时操作放到子线程中,将操作结果返回给主线程IOS中得几种多线程实现方案pThread一套通用的多线程API适用...

2015-07-17 19:09:00 47

转载 基于Linux C的socketEthereal程序和Package分析 (一个)

执行测试平台:CentOS 6.5发行版,内核版本号3.111. Linux抓包源程序在OSI七层模型中。网卡工作在物理层和数据链路层的MAC子层。进行网络通信时。源主机通过socket(或其他)应用程序产生IP报文,经过各个OSI层层封装,数据包以Ethernet帧的形式进入物理层。Ethernet帧包括源主机地址、IP报文、目标地址(IP地址、port号...

2015-07-17 15:58:00 48

转载 查看端口被哪个进程占用了

win cmdnetstat -aon|findstr 8005TCP 127.0.0.1:8005 0.0.0.0:0 LISTENING 76487648就是占用的进程PID,在任务管理器找到他。转载于:https://www.cnblogs.com/cb168/p/4654045.html...

2015-07-17 11:53:00 41

转载 my97 日期控件

官网:http://www.my97.net/ 好多广告啊!文档地址:http://www.mysuc.com/test/My97DatePicker/转载于:https://www.cnblogs.com/bingguang/p/4645934.html

2015-07-14 16:59:00 61

转载 什么是ajax,ajax原理是什么 ,优缺点是什么

AJAX工作原理及其优缺点1.什么是AJAX?AJAX全称为“Asynchronous JavaScript and XML”(异步JavaScript和XML),是一种创建交互式网页应用的网页开发技术。它使用:使用XHTML+CSS来标准化呈现;使用XML和XSLT进行数据交换及相关操作;使用XMLHttpRequest对象与Web服务器进行异步数据通信; 使用Javascri...

2015-07-14 14:30:00 87

转载 简单的除法(简单枚举优化)

//输入一个正整数n从小到大的顺序输出都形如abcde/fghij=n在表达a至j仅仅是数字0至9置换//进入62出口//79546/01283=62//94739/01528=62//尽管是暴力求解。可是做了一些优化。#include<iostream>#include<algorithm>using namespace std;void panduan(i...

2015-07-14 12:14:00 86

转载 Generate Parentheses

Givennpairs of parentheses, write a function to generate all combinations of well-formed parentheses.For example, givenn= 3, a solution set is:"((()))","(()())", "(())()", "()(())", "()()()"...

2015-07-14 11:32:00 64

转载 Python开发入门与实战5-django模型

5.Django模型  在当今的Web 应用中,主观逻辑经常牵涉到与数据库的交互,数据库驱动网站。在后台连接数据库服务器,从中取出一些数据,然后在 Web 页面用各种各样的格式展示这些数据。这个网站也可能会向访问者提供修改数据库数据的方法。  本章深入介绍了该功能: Django 数据库层。本例我们使用Python安装包自带的SQLite数据库来演示Django如何访问数据库。5.1....

2015-07-14 10:10:00 83

转载 php opensll加解密类

1 <?php 2 3 $pri = "-----BEGIN RSA PRIVATE KEY----- 4 MIICXQIBAAKBgQCzJc4RrAqaH2Es02XQ91Cqp/JK0yX893JQwFT2eAusnwQ90Bwu 5 FQWdcZyKHP+I7XWMZc0qT/V/p51cq1d0OarPsuikth/43qP+1IWTYTv1i96...

2015-07-13 09:59:00 96

转载 SAP HR工资配置项1---工资计算周期配置

对于工资计算,三个方面需要配置:工资计算期、工资类型、工资。下面是工资期内的配置:1、在定义参数在参数指示工资的频率。主题设置期间參数菜单路径SAP 用户化实施指南→工资核算→工资核算:中国→基本设置→工资核算机构→定义期间參数T-Code系统中已经定义好了一些期间參数,在这里一般不需又一次配置...

2015-07-12 09:56:00 467

转载 操作系统(计算机管理控制程序)

操作系统结合着计算机学科和管理学科。 操作系统(Operating System,简称OS)是管理和控制计算机硬件与软件资源的计算机程序,是直接运行在“裸机”上的最基本的系统软件,任何其他软件都必须在操作系统的支持下才能运行。操作系统是用户和计算机的接口,同时也是计算机硬件和其他软件的接口。操作系统的功能包括管理计算机系统的硬件、软件及数据资源,控制程序运行,改善...

2015-07-11 19:59:00 2864

转载 操作系统——进程调度之短进程优先

1、什么是进程调度  无论是在批处理系统还是分时系统中,用户进程数一般都多于处理机数、这将导致它们互相争夺处理机。另外,系统进程也同样需要使用处理机。这就要求进程调度程序按一定的策略,动态地把处理机分配给处于就绪队列中的某一个进程,以使之执行。   2、处理机调度分类高级、中级和低级调度作业从提交开始直到完成,往往要经历下述三级调度:高级调度:(High-Level...

2015-07-11 16:15:00 191

转载 一次只专心地做一件事,全身心地投入并积极地希望它成功

一次只专心地做一件事,全身心地投入并积极地希望它成功转载于:https://www.cnblogs.com/DTWolf/p/4638787.html

2015-07-11 15:44:00 74

转载 Spring加载配置文件的几种方法(org.springframework.beans.factory.BeanDefinitionStoreException)...

一:Spring中的几种容器都支持使用xml装配bean,包括:XmlBeanFactory ,ClassPathXmlApplicationContext ,FileSystemXmlApplicationContext ,XmlWebApplicationContext加载这些容器的配置文件的xml有一下几种常见的方法:1:引用资源用XmlBeanFactory(不能实现多个文件相互引...

2015-07-11 10:11:00 731

转载 博客主题样式修改

修改了默认的样式下边就备注一下吧:111222有空了再继续改吧,工作了~转载于:https://www.cnblogs.com/niupai/p/4632505.html

2015-07-09 10:55:00 51

转载 动态绑定

调用类方法,基于对象引用的类型(通常在编译时可知)来选择所调用的方法。调用实例方法,它会基于对象实际的类型(只能在运行时得知)来选择所调用的方法。【JAVA对象模型】  JAVA对象中包含的基本数据由它所属的类及其所有超类声明的实例变量组成。只要有一个对象引用,虚拟机就必须能够快速地定位对象实例的数据。  另外,它也必须能通过该对象引用访问相应的类数据(存储于方法区的类...

2015-07-08 20:15:00 80

转载 IBM SPSS Modeler 配置使用 Netezza 数据库

Installation1. Download the latest support Netezza installer from Netezza homepage2. Log on to system as root user.3. Uncompress the install package, for example: # tar zxvf nz-li...

2015-07-08 17:28:00 161

转载 双链表的插入

双链表与单链表的不同之处是 前者有两个根指针, 一个指向首结点, 一个指向尾结点. 后者只有一个, 指向首结点。预编译#include <stdlib.h>#include <stdio.h>#define status int#define TRUE 1#define FALSE 0typedef struct NO...

2015-07-07 21:38:00 129

转载 上海邀请赛 补题中

比赛的时候就出了5题,赛后发现其实很多题可以写,不知道为啥赛时这么逗比加坑队友,过两天做个总结5236Article29.45%(134/455)5237Base6441.67%(175/420)5238Calculator43.85%(82/187)5239Doom23.67%(1...

2015-07-07 17:19:00 56

转载 ios 上传文件

ASIHTTPRequest 上传框架支持文件;使用文件上传ASIFormDataRequest; NSString *s = @"文件传输"; NSURL *url = [NSURL URLWithString:@"http://localhost:8080/text"];//传输地址 ASIFormDataRequest *request = [ASI...

2015-07-07 11:04:00 50

转载 UITextField的一些常用方法

http://blog.csdn.net/smile_qin/article/details/42125731http://blog.csdn.net/smile_qin/article/details/43192331键盘http://blog.csdn.net/smile_qin/article/details/42099897点击空白收键盘http://blog.csdn.net/smi...

2015-07-06 14:40:00 48

转载 Java Web快速入门——全十讲

Java Web快速入门——全十讲这是一次培训的讲义,就是我在给学生讲的过程中记录下来的,非常完整,原来发表在Blog上,我感觉这里的学生可能更需要。内容比较长,你可以先收藏起来,慢慢看。第一讲(参考《Java Web程序设计基础教程》第1章)1 JSP 和 Java的关系 一般Java指的标注版 Java SE 另外两个版本:Java EE 和 Java ME J...

2015-07-05 14:26:00 47

转载 第五节:控制序列化和反序列化的数据

本章前面讨论过,控制序列化和反序列化过程的最佳方式就是使用OnSerializing、OnSerialized、OnDeserializing、OnDeserialized、NonSerialized、OptionalField等attribute。然而,在一些极少见的情况下,这些attribute不能提供你希望的全部控制。除此之外,格式化器在内部使用了反射,而反射的速度比较慢,这会增大序列化和反...

2015-07-05 10:16:00 95

转载 《图形学》实验四:中点Bresenham算法画直线

开发环境:VC++6.0,OpenGL实验内容:使用中点Bresenham算法画直线。实验结果:代码: 1 //中点Bresenham算法生成直线 2 #include <gl/glut.h> 3 #include <math.h> 4 5 #define WIDTH 500 //窗口宽度 ...

2015-07-03 17:26:00 324

转载 Flask 学习(二)路由

Flask 路由    在说明什么是 Flask路由之前,详细阐述下 Flask “Hello World”这一 最小应用的代码。  Flask “Hello World” 1 from flask import Flask 2 3 app = Flask(__name__) 4 5 @app.route('/') 6 def hello...

2015-07-03 13:54:00 101

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除